    Originally Posted By Darkbeer

    Currently, Big Thunder is a weekend and Peak FP only, which equals about 1/2 the year, maybe a bit more....

    Indiana Jones is keeping its FASTPASS thru 2007, unknown after that time period (though might end after Labor Day, 2007).

    Autopia should return to issuing FP's once the exit ramp has been replaced.
